Houston Diversity

A Multicultural City

Houston ranks among America's most diverse cities — home to a population that's 38% Caucasian, 36% Hispanic, 17% African-American, and 7% Asian.

500+

Cultural, visual, and performing arts organizations — 90 of them devoted to multicultural and minority arts.

90+

Languages spoken across the Houston area.

Performing Arts

Theater District

  • Houston Grand Opera is the nation's fifth-largest opera company.
  • Tony Award–winning Alley Theatre is the country's third-oldest resident theater.
  • Houston Ballet is the nation's fifth-largest dance company.
  • Houston Symphony Orchestra is one of the oldest performing-arts organizations in Texas.

Art & Culture

Museum District

  • Houston's Museum District is home to 20 museums.
  • The Museum of Fine Arts, Houston is the sixth-largest museum in the country and ranks 8th in attendance.
  • The Menil Collection holds one of the finest private art collections in the world.
  • The Museum of Natural Science is one of the most visited science museums in the U.S.
  • The Houston Children's Museum ranks among the country's top 20 family museums.

Outdoor Adventures

Outdoors & Day Trips

  • One hour from the beaches of Galveston Island.
  • Just 30 minutes from Clear Lake, a 2,000-acre water mecca for boating enthusiasts.
  • The colorful cluster of restaurants, shops, and boat slips at Kemah Boardwalk lies 40 minutes from the city.
  • Just north of Houston, The Woodlands and Lake Conroe offer miles of forest and open water.
  • More than 165 public and private golf courses across the Houston area.
